Output 34ca3dac8f06b6389a62fddb27c2b05ad522b56c184b924bd15e43622e54ed8e:0

value
3400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b0b17fc586f25aa5a5327f87c3ea1da5c0fc1ba OP_EQUAL
address
39zQhoZwEt8BNHU2WyTtticndPYwCvxboB
transaction
34ca3dac8f06b6389a62fddb27c2b05ad522b56c184b924bd15e43622e54ed8e
spent
true